| class RelativeDeltaTest(unittest.TestCase): |
| now = datetime(2003, 9, 17, 20, 54, 47, 282310) |
| today = date(2003, 9, 17) |
| |
| def testNextMonth(self): |
| self.assertEqual(self.now+relativedelta(months=+1), |
| datetime(2003, 10, 17, 20, 54, 47, 282310)) |
| |
| def testNextMonthPlusOneWeek(self): |
| self.assertEqual(self.now+relativedelta(months=+1, weeks=+1), |
| datetime(2003, 10, 24, 20, 54, 47, 282310)) |
| def testNextMonthPlusOneWeek10am(self): |
| self.assertEqual(self.today + |
| relativedelta(months=+1, weeks=+1, hour=10), |
| datetime(2003, 10, 24, 10, 0)) |
| |
| def testNextMonthPlusOneWeek10amDiff(self): |
| self.assertEqual(relativedelta(datetime(2003, 10, 24, 10, 0), |
| self.today), |
| relativedelta(months=+1, days=+7, hours=+10)) |
| |
| def testOneMonthBeforeOneYear(self): |
| self.assertEqual(self.now+relativedelta(years=+1, months=-1), |
| datetime(2004, 8, 17, 20, 54, 47, 282310)) |
| |
| def testMonthsOfDiffNumOfDays(self): |
| self.assertEqual(date(2003, 1, 27)+relativedelta(months=+1), |
| date(2003, 2, 27)) |
| self.assertEqual(date(2003, 1, 31)+relativedelta(months=+1), |
| date(2003, 2, 28)) |
| self.assertEqual(date(2003, 1, 31)+relativedelta(months=+2), |
| date(2003, 3, 31)) |
| |
| def testMonthsOfDiffNumOfDaysWithYears(self): |
| self.assertEqual(date(2000, 2, 28)+relativedelta(years=+1), |
| date(2001, 2, 28)) |
| self.assertEqual(date(2000, 2, 29)+relativedelta(years=+1), |
| date(2001, 2, 28)) |
| |
| self.assertEqual(date(1999, 2, 28)+relativedelta(years=+1), |
| date(2000, 2, 28)) |
| self.assertEqual(date(1999, 3, 1)+relativedelta(years=+1), |
| date(2000, 3, 1)) |
| self.assertEqual(date(1999, 3, 1)+relativedelta(years=+1), |
| date(2000, 3, 1)) |
| |
| self.assertEqual(date(2001, 2, 28)+relativedelta(years=-1), |
| date(2000, 2, 28)) |
| self.assertEqual(date(2001, 3, 1)+relativedelta(years=-1), |
| date(2000, 3, 1)) |
| |
| def testNextFriday(self): |
| self.assertEqual(self.today+relativedelta(weekday=FR), |
| date(2003, 9, 19)) |
| |
| def testNextFridayInt(self): |
| self.assertEqual(self.today+relativedelta(weekday=calendar.FRIDAY), |
| date(2003, 9, 19)) |
| |
| def testLastFridayInThisMonth(self): |
| self.assertEqual(self.today+relativedelta(day=31, weekday=FR(-1)), |
| date(2003, 9, 26)) |
| |
| def testNextWednesdayIsToday(self): |
| self.assertEqual(self.today+relativedelta(weekday=WE), |
| date(2003, 9, 17)) |
| |
| |
| def testNextWenesdayNotToday(self): |
| self.assertEqual(self.today+relativedelta(days=+1, weekday=WE), |
| date(2003, 9, 24)) |
| |
| def test15thISOYearWeek(self): |
| self.assertEqual(date(2003, 1, 1) + |
| relativedelta(day=4, weeks=+14, weekday=MO(-1)), |
| date(2003, 4, 7)) |
| |
| def testMillenniumAge(self): |
| self.assertEqual(relativedelta(self.now, date(2001, 1, 1)), |
| relativedelta(years=+2, months=+8, days=+16, |
| hours=+20, minutes=+54, seconds=+47, |
| microseconds=+282310)) |
| |
| def testJohnAge(self): |
| self.assertEqual(relativedelta(self.now, |
| datetime(1978, 4, 5, 12, 0)), |
| relativedelta(years=+25, months=+5, days=+12, |
| hours=+8, minutes=+54, seconds=+47, |
| microseconds=+282310)) |
| |
| def testJohnAgeWithDate(self): |
| self.assertEqual(relativedelta(self.today, |
| datetime(1978, 4, 5, 12, 0)), |
| relativedelta(years=+25, months=+5, days=+11, |
| hours=+12)) |
| |
| def testYearDay(self): |
| self.assertEqual(date(2003, 1, 1)+relativedelta(yearday=260), |
| date(2003, 9, 17)) |
| self.assertEqual(date(2002, 1, 1)+relativedelta(yearday=260), |
| date(2002, 9, 17)) |
| self.assertEqual(date(2000, 1, 1)+relativedelta(yearday=260), |
| date(2000, 9, 16)) |
| self.assertEqual(self.today+relativedelta(yearday=261), |
| date(2003, 9, 18)) |
| |
| def testYearDayBug(self): |
| # Tests a problem reported by Adam Ryan. |
| self.assertEqual(date(2010, 1, 1)+relativedelta(yearday=15), |
| date(2010, 1, 15)) |
| |
| def testNonLeapYearDay(self): |
| self.assertEqual(date(2003, 1, 1)+relativedelta(nlyearday=260), |
| date(2003, 9, 17)) |
| self.assertEqual(date(2002, 1, 1)+relativedelta(nlyearday=260), |
| date(2002, 9, 17)) |
| self.assertEqual(date(2000, 1, 1)+relativedelta(nlyearday=260), |
| date(2000, 9, 17)) |
| self.assertEqual(self.today+relativedelta(yearday=261), |
| date(2003, 9, 18)) |
| |
| def testAddition(self): |
| self.assertEqual(relativedelta(days=10) + |
| relativedelta(years=1, months=2, days=3, hours=4, |
| minutes=5, microseconds=6), |
| relativedelta(years=1, months=2, days=13, hours=4, |
| minutes=5, microseconds=6)) |
| |
| def testAdditionToDatetime(self): |
| self.assertEqual(datetime(2000, 1, 1) + relativedelta(days=1), |
| datetime(2000, 1, 2)) |
| |
| def testRightAdditionToDatetime(self): |
| self.assertEqual(relativedelta(days=1) + datetime(2000, 1, 1), |
| datetime(2000, 1, 2)) |
| |
| def testSubtraction(self): |
| self.assertEqual(relativedelta(days=10) - |
| relativedelta(years=1, months=2, days=3, hours=4, |
| minutes=5, microseconds=6), |
| relativedelta(years=-1, months=-2, days=7, hours=-4, |
| minutes=-5, microseconds=-6)) |
| |
| def testRightSubtractionFromDatetime(self): |
| self.assertEqual(datetime(2000, 1, 2) - relativedelta(days=1), |
| datetime(2000, 1, 1)) |
| |
| def testSubractionWithDatetime(self): |
| self.assertRaises(TypeError, lambda x, y: x - y, |
| (relativedelta(days=1), datetime(2000, 1, 1))) |
| |
| def testMultiplication(self): |
| self.assertEqual(datetime(2000, 1, 1) + relativedelta(days=1) * 28, |
| datetime(2000, 1, 29)) |
| self.assertEqual(datetime(2000, 1, 1) + 28 * relativedelta(days=1), |
| datetime(2000, 1, 29)) |
| |
| def testDivision(self): |
| self.assertEqual(datetime(2000, 1, 1) + relativedelta(days=28) / 28, |
| datetime(2000, 1, 2)) |
